1. December is the worst month to sell The worst month of the year to sell a house is December, which ties with October at a 5.8 percent seller premium, according to ATTOM.
  2. Homebuying activity typically comes to a near-standstill in December, when people tend to travel and are busy with holiday events.

What time of year is best to buy a house?

Fall. Typically, the best time of year to buy a home is in the early fall. Families have already settled into new homes before the school year started. But the number of properties on the market is still relatively high compared to other times of the year, and sellers can be eager to sell.

Is it cheaper to build a house?

Is it cheaper to build or buy a house? As a rule of thumb, it’s cheaper to buy a house than to build one. Building a new home costs $34,000 more, on average, than purchasing an existing home. The median cost of new construction was $449,000 in May 2022.
